Securing All Flower Coins

Collecting the three elusive purple flower coins scattered along the path represents the primary hurdle for completionists. The first two coins require sharp jumping inputs as the rails quickly descend into narrow chasms. Timing your jumps at the absolute edge of the track provides the necessary arc to grab them safely.The final coin is positioned near the end of the course and requires a completely different approach. Players will need to complete the level twice to get the 3 Flower Coins due to branching track paths. Exploring the upper route on your subsequent attempt guarantees you can secure the final collectible without falling behind.

Optimal Badge Strategies for Success

Selecting the right enhancement badge before entering the level can dramatically lower the overall difficulty. The Floating Jump badge is highly recommended as it grants extra airtime to correct minor mechanical errors. This added safety net allows you to recover quickly if a track transition goes slightly awry.

Alternatively, advanced players can utilize the Boosting Spin badge to gain vertical acceleration during tight sections. This aggressive approach helps you reach hidden platforms that contain extra resources much faster.
